A special type of wheeze is stridor. Stridor — the word is from the Latin, strīdor [9] — is a harsh, high-pitched, vibrating sound that is heard in respiratory tract obstruction. Stridor: Wheeze-like sound heard when a person breathes. Usually it is due to a blockage of airflow in the windpipe (trachea) or in the back of the throat. [10] Wheezing: High-pitched sounds produced by narrowed airways. They are most often heard when a person breathes out (exhales).
Stridor (from Latin ' creaking/grating noise ') is an extra-thoracic high-pitched breath sound resulting from turbulent air flow in the larynx or lower in the bronchial tree. It is different from a stertor , which is a noise originating in the pharynx .
Valentine Godé-Darel one day before her death. A death rattle is noisy breathing that often occurs in someone near death. [1] Accumulation of fluids such as saliva and bronchial secretions in the throat and upper airways is the cause. [2]
Wheezes, describing a continuous musical sound on expiration or inspiration. A wheeze is the result of narrowed airways. Common causes include asthma and emphysema. The main difference between VCD and asthma is the audible stridor or wheezing that occurs at different stages of the breath cycle: VCD usually causes stridor on the inhalation, while asthma results in wheezing during exhalation. Stertor (from Latin stertere ' to snore ') is a term first used in 1804 [2] to describe a noisy breathing sound, such as snoring. [3] [4] It is caused by partial obstruction of the upper airways, at the level of the nasopharynx or oropharynx.
Egophony (British English, aegophony) is an increased resonance of voice sounds [1] heard when auscultating the lungs, often caused by lung consolidation and fibrosis.It is due to enhanced transmission of high-frequency sound across fluid, such as in abnormal lung tissue, with lower frequencies filtered out.
